Madhya Pradesh High Court Demands Report on Rising Tiger Deaths

Jabalpur, February 12: In response to a significant increase in tiger deaths, the Madhya Pradesh High Court has directed the state government and the National Tiger Conservation Authority (NTCA) to submit a detailed report by February 25. Another Tiger Found Dead in Kaziranga National Park

Guwahati, February 8: A male tiger, aged approximately 12 to 13 years, was discovered dead in the western part of the Bura Pahar range at the anti-poaching camp of Mandir Baneshwar in Kaziranga National Park and Tiger Reserve (KNPTR) on Saturday.
